Major Federal Income Tax Benefits for Commercial Property Owners

Commercial Property Consultants maximizes Federal Income Tax Benefits for Commercial Property Owners

Scottsdale, AZ (PRWEB) October 16, 2008 -- Commercial Property Consultants reports an increased number of commercial clients taking advantage of recent changes in the tax law which offers commercial property owners a significant tax benefit. These changes, enacted by Congress, were part of an economic stimulus package to enhance the cash-flow and improve the bottom line of many commercial property owners during this economic downturn.

Commercial Property Consultants (CPC) specializes in Engineering-based MACRS depreciation, which is why they are recognized as a leader in the industry to offer accelerated depreciation to all types of commercial real estate. Certified Public Accountants (CPA's) do not provide this service as it requires an engineering background, and an understanding of the construction and components that make up a commercial asset, married with a tax background to maximize the benefits available. In many cases, tax benefits can be multiple six or seven figures, even on smaller commercial assets.

Recently, CPC performed a study on two commercial apartment buildings that had a combined value of 28 million dollars (without the land). Through the detailed engineering study, the owner was able to extract a tax benefit in excess in 1.6 million dollars.
